M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ge – 2015 – 396 Pages.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
that
considers
topics
pertaining to open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massively open online courses (MOOCs).
The latest
changes in
distance learning technology make it possible for
learners
in nations all aver the world
to participate in courses via the Internet.
Massive open online courses are
usually free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
